What is the main advantage of using Experience APIs?

The main advantage of using Experience APIs lies in their ability to facilitate access to data from multiple sources, tailoring that data for various user experiences. Experience APIs are specifically designed to serve the needs of individual channels or user interfaces, such as mobile apps, web platforms, or third-party applications. By aggregating and orchestrating data from diverse back-end services and ensuring it is formatted appropriately for the intended user experience, they help create a seamless and optimized interaction for the end users. This capability allows organizations to provide consistent, user-friendly experiences without having to directly connect front-end applications to various data sources, which can complicate development and maintenance.
